Increase in productivity since 1979: 87%
Increase in hourly pay since 1979: 32%
Just so happens that ~25% of workers were unionized in 1979. Today? 10%.
As unions declined, the super-rich have taken a larger share of wealth generated by labor. We must build back union power.

High-stakes exams inflate a gender gap and contribute to systematic grading errors in one introductory physics series
A study in introductory physics suggests high-stakes exams are causing a gender gap, rather than measuring it.
Our new research indicates that the gender gap in intro physics is an artifact correlated with the βstakesβ associated with physics exams and is therefore NOT due to differences in preparation or understanding. π§ͺπ§΅ #acadmicsky #HigherEd #EduSky #STEMed link.aps.org/doi/10.1103/...

Itβs potentially the same phenomenon, but- If stakes cause anxiety and anxiety causes the gender gap - which thing actually causes the gap? Instructors can control stakes- but they canβt necessarily control anxiety. Exam Stakes are a course structure causing a bias against women. We can change this.

High-stakes exams inflate a gender gap and contribute to systematic grading errors in one introductory physics series
A study in introductory physics suggests high-stakes exams are causing a gender gap, rather than measuring it.
These 3 independent results can all be explained by the hypothesis that exam stakes introduce a bias (measurement error) against women in intro physics, and that course structures (retake options, or lower stake assessments) can eliminate them. π«³π€

High-stakes exams inflate a gender gap and contribute to systematic grading errors in one introductory physics series
A study in introductory physics suggests high-stakes exams are causing a gender gap, rather than measuring it.
Finally, controlling for quiz grades (arguably the best predictor of success on a final exam) did not remove the gender gap on the final exam. Said plainly: for women and men who have the same quiz scores, women would perform lower on the final exam.
